Use 18 - 20 inches of string every time you floss. With this length, it will be easier to reach more areas and wrap the floss securely around your fingers.

About Hackettstown Oral Surgery

Oral Surgery & Dental Implantology

When you visit our dental office, your smile is our top priority. Oral & Maxillofacial Surgeons Dr. Steven Bogart and Dr. Hubert Gugala practice a full scope of oral and maxillofacial surgery with expertise ranging from the removal of impacted wisdom teeth to complex full mouth implant reconstructive surgery. We can also diagnose and treat facial pain, facial injuries and TMJ disorders using the most advanced technology to achieve superior surgical outcomes. Our office is dedicated to providing a comfortable surgical experience for our patients offering General, IV, and Sedative Anesthesia techniques.
